I am working as a resident Engineer in one of the main Hotel in Dubai
Our cold room in main kitchen have 32 walk-in chiller,freezer and cooler
These chillers are frequently tripped due to the high pressure alarm in compressor
Building chilled water circuit line is using for the heat transfer in condenser section
We found that building chilled water supply line is connected to ten chiller circuit suction line and all these chiller's discharge line is also connected to the building chilled water supply line.

It means all chillers suction and discharge of condenser line is connected to the building chilled water supply line, there is an inline pump is also connected between the chiller discharge line and building chilled water line.

Discharge line of the the chiller condenser is not connected to the building chilled water return lin

could anyone please clarify that the pipe line connection is correct or wrong?

The chilled water flow to the condensers is wrong. The first condenser is OK but the return from this condenser then becomes the flow to the second condenser and so on. The heat picked up from the first condenser is added to the second condenser so by the time you get to condenser 10, you have very very little cooling effect.

The pump is then dumping the return water back into the flow circuit instead of the chiller. This will add the heat rejected by the 10 walk-in chill rooms back into the chilled flow, raising it's temperature and reducing the cooling effect.

Franks drawing is the best option, also check if there are flow regulators fitted to the condensers, otherwise the first condenser might starve the others of flow
